Honestly thought my cheap blade grinder was fine for my French press

I borrowed my friend's Baratza Encore for a week after he insisted, and the first cup from my usual beans tasted like a different, much sweeter drink. Tbh, the uniform grind size made a huge difference, no more bitter sludge at the bottom. Anyone have a good budget pick for a proper burr grinder under $100?

Wait, you were using a blade grinder for a French press this whole time? That explains the bitter sludge, those things make way too many tiny powder bits. A basic hand burr grinder is a total game changer for under fifty bucks.
